Gas Prices Falling, But Timing All Wrong

AAA: Average Price Now $2.63

Where were these prices a week ago?

In the wake of some brutal reports on the city’s tourism industry, Las Vegas needs all the incentive it can muster to entice travelers to Sin City.

Unfortunately, gas prices started trending downward after the Fourth of July weekend.

According to the American Automobile Association, the average cost for a gallon of regular gas in Las Vegas is $2.63. Friday’s average was down two cents from the day before, and a nickel from a week ago.

The trend will bring a sigh of relief to drivers who feared recent penny-a-day increases were foreshadowing another record-breaking summer.

Neighboring states California and Arizona are also seeing gas prices fall, AAA reports. Tourism officials hope that will be enough to bring some visitors back to southern Nevada.

The Las Vegas Convention and Visitors Authority reported this week that visitor numbers fell 5.8 percent in the month of May, and the state Gaming Control Board said casino revenues for the month fell 6.4 percent on the Las Vegas Strip, compared to the same month last year.
